CS304 Past Papers: The Ultimate Guide for Students. If you are a student of computer science, you must have heard about the CS304 subject. It is a core course that covers the fundamental concepts of data structures and algorithms. One of the best ways to prepare for this subject is to go through past papers. In this article, we will provide you with a complete guide on CS304 past papers.

For Latest Scholarship Opportunities, Join Whatsapp and Telegram

Join WhatsApp Join Telegram

Why CS304 Past Papers are Important?

Before we move forward, let’s understand why CS304 past papers are crucial.

  • They give you an idea of the exam pattern and the types of questions asked in the exams.
  • They help you to identify the essential topics that need to be covered in-depth.
  • By practising past papers, you can assess your preparation level and focus on areas that need improvement.

Where to Find CS304 Past Papers?

Finding past papers can be a daunting task, especially if you are not aware of the right sources. Here are a few sources from where you can access CS304 past papers.

  • Virtual University LMS: You can access past papers on the LMS portal of Virtual University.
  • OldSolvedPapers.com: This website has a vast collection of past papers of various subjects, including CS304.
  • Campus.pk: This platform offers past papers of Virtual University and other universities in Pakistan.

How to Use CS304 Past Papers Effectively?

Now that you know where to find past papers, let’s discuss how to use them effectively.

Step 1: Go Through the Syllabus

The first step is to go through the syllabus of CS304 and identify the topics covered in each lecture. This will help you to understand which areas you need to focus on while solving past papers.

Step 2: Start with Easy Questions

It is always advisable to start with easy questions first. This will help you to gain confidence and also save time.

Step 3: Time Management

Managing time during exams is crucial. While practising past papers, try to solve them within the given time frame. This will help you to improve your speed and accuracy.

Step 4: Analyse Your Performance

After solving past papers, it is essential to analyse your performance. Identify the areas where you are weak and need improvement.

Tips for Solving CS304 Past Papers

Here are a few tips that can help you to solve CS304 past papers effectively.

  • Read the questions carefully before answering them.
  • Draw diagrams wherever necessary.
  • Show your work while solving numerical problems.
  • Use short forms and abbreviations to save time.
  • Revise the paper once you are done.


In conclusion, CS304 past papers are an essential resource for students preparing for the exams. They help you to understand the exam pattern, identify crucial topics, and improve your performance. We hope this guide has provided you with valuable insights on how to use past papers effectively.


  1. Are CS304 past papers available in PDF format? Yes, you can find CS304 past papers in PDF format on various websites.
  2. How many past papers should I solve before the exam? It depends on your preparation level. However, we suggest solving at least five to six past papers.
  3. Can I use a calculator during the exam? Yes, you can use a non-programmable calculator during the exam.
  4. Are past papers enough for exam preparation? No, past papers should be used as a supplementary resource. You should also focus on understanding the concepts and practising numerical problems.
  5. Can I find the solutions to CS304 past papers online? Yes, you can find solved past papers on various websites.



Papers available on link above